**About the Company**
GUS Canada Colleges is a part of the Global University Systems (GUS) network. GUS is one of the largest education groups in the world; offering accredited bachelor's, master's, medical and law degree programs, vocational and professional qualifications, and language courses to approximately 100,000 students globally. GUS Canada has successfully introduced many innovative post-secondary institutions to communities across the country over the past decade, including University Canada West (Vancouver), the Canadian College of Technology and Business (Vancouver), the Toronto School of Management (Toronto), the Trebas Institute (Toronto and Montreal), and The Language Gallery (Vancouver and Toronto).
**Position Overview**
**Responsibilities**:
- Develop and implement data privacy policies and procedures in accordance with applicable data protection laws and regulations.
- Monitor and assess the organization's data privacy risks and vulnerabilities, conducting regular audits and risk assessments.
- Provide expert guidance to internal teams on data privacy best practices and ensure compliance with privacy requirements.
- Collaborate with IT and security teams to implement technical measures for data protection, encryption, and access control.
- Conduct data protection impact assessments (DPIAs) for new projects or initiatives involving the processing of personal data.
- Oversee the development and delivery of data privacy training and awareness programs for employees.
- Maintain up-to-date knowledge of data protection laws and regulations, keeping the organization informed of any changes that may impact data privacy practices.
- Lead incident response activities in the event of a data breach, including coordinating with relevant stakeholders and regulatory authorities.
- Establish and maintain data processing agreements with third-party vendors and service providers to ensure data privacy compliance.
- Work closely with legal and compliance teams to address privacy-related contractual obligations and data transfer requirements.
**Essential Technical Skills**:
- In-depth knowledge of data protection laws and regulations, such as GDPR, CCPA, or other relevant data privacy frameworks.
- Experience in developing and implementing data privacy policies, procedures, and controls.
- Understanding of data security technologies and best practices, including encryption, access controls, and data anonymization techniques.
**Essential Personal Skills**:
- Bachelor's degree in Information Security, Computer Science, or a related field.
- Minimum of 3 years of experience in data privacy and protection roles.
- Previous experience in developing and implementing data privacy policies and procedures.
